Understanding Energy Consumption
The amount of energy a small refrigerator uses depends on several factors, including its size, type, and age. Modern refrigerators are designed to be more energy-efficient than their predecessors, with many models earning the ENERGY STAR certification from the U.S. Environmental Protection Agency (EPA). This certification indicates that the refrigerator meets energy efficiency standards set by the EPA.
Energy Consumption Factors
There are several factors that affect the energy consumption of a small refrigerator. These include:
- Size: Larger refrigerators naturally consume more energy than smaller ones.
- Type: Top-freezer refrigerators tend to be more energy-efficient than bottom-freezer models.
- Age: Older refrigerators may consume more energy than newer models due to outdated technology.
- Usage: Leaving the refrigerator door open for extended periods can increase energy consumption.
- Temperature: Setting the refrigerator temperature too low can increase energy consumption.
How to Reduce Energy Consumption
There are several ways to reduce the energy consumption of your small refrigerator:
Adjust the Temperature
Setting the refrigerator temperature to the optimal range of 37°F to 40°F (3°C to 4°C) can help reduce energy consumption. Avoid setting the temperature too low, as this can increase energy consumption.
Check the Seals
Check the seals around the refrigerator doors to ensure they are tight and free of cracks. A loose seal can allow cold air to escape, increasing energy consumption.
Don’t Overload the Fridge
Avoid overloading the refrigerator with too many items, as this can increase energy consumption. Leave some space between items to allow for good air circulation.
Use the Energy-Saving Features
Many modern refrigerators come equipped with energy-saving features such as automatic defrosting and humidity control. Use these features to reduce energy consumption.
Replace Old Refrigerators
If your small refrigerator is old or inefficient, consider replacing it with a newer, energy-efficient model. Look for refrigerators with the ENERGY STAR certification to ensure you’re getting a model that meets energy efficiency standards.
